示例#1
0
 def setUp(self):
     db.create_all()
     user = User(username="******",
                 email="*****@*****.**",
                 password="******")
     db.session.add(user)
     db.session.commit()
示例#2
0
 def setUp(self):
     db.create_all()
     user = User(
         email='*****@*****.**',
         username='******',
         password='******',
         admin=True
     )
     duplicate_user = User(
         email='*****@*****.**',
         username='******',
         password='******'
     )
     data = Bathroom(
         name='test bathroom',
         location='NYC',
         open_year_round=True,
         handicap_accessible=True,
         borough='Manhattan',
         latlong="{'lng': -73.9712488, 'lat': 40.7830603}"
     )
     db.session.add(user)
     db.session.add(duplicate_user)
     db.session.add(data)
     db.session.commit()
示例#3
0
 def setUp(self):
     db.create_all()
     user = User(
         email='*****@*****.**',
         username='******',
         password='******',
         admin=True
     )
     duplicate_user = User(
         email='*****@*****.**',
         username='******',
         password='******'
     )
     data = Bathroom(
         name='test bathroom',
         location='NYC',
         open_year_round=True,
         handicap_accessible=True,
         borough='Manhattan',
         latlong="{'lng': -73.9712488, 'lat': 40.7830603}"
     )
     db.session.add(user)
     db.session.add(duplicate_user)
     db.session.add(data)
     bathroom = Bathroom.query.first()
     user = User.query.first()
     rating = Rating(
         user_id=user.id,
         bathroom_id=bathroom.id,
         rating=5
     )
     db.session.add(rating)
     db.session.commit()
示例#4
0
 def setUp(self):
     self.db = db
     db.create_all()
     user = User(email="*****@*****.**", password="******")
     db.session.add(user)
     db.session.add(Product(title="Apple", price=2))
     db.session.add(Product(title="Cat", price=10, bogof=True))
     db.session.add(Product(title="Butter", price=4))
     db.session.commit()
     self.user = user
示例#5
0
def db(app):
    """Create database for the tests."""
    _db.app = app
    with app.app_context():
        _db.create_all()

    yield _db

    # Explicitly close DB connection
    _db.session.close()
    _db.drop_all()
示例#6
0
def create_users():
    """ Create users """

    # Create all tables
    db.create_all()

    # Adding role
    admin_role = find_or_create_role('Admin')
    user_role = find_or_create_role('User')

    # Add registration
    registration = find_or_create_registration(
        'Eugene', 'Ichinose', u'*****@*****.**', 'initial admin')

    # Add user
    admin_user = find_or_create_user(registration.id, 'adminPW', admin_role.id)
    # Save to DB
    db.session.commit()
示例#7
0
 def setUp(self):
     self.base_title = "Flask Sample App"
     db.create_all()
     user1 = User(name="admin_user",
                  email="*****@*****.**",
                  password="******",
                  admin=True,
                  activated=True,
                  activated_on=datetime.datetime.now())
     user2 = User(name="admin_user2",
                  email="*****@*****.**",
                  password="******",
                  activated=True,
                  activated_on=datetime.datetime.now())
     db.session.bulk_save_objects([user1, user2])
     user = User.query.first()
     micropost = Micropost(content="Lorem ipsum", user_id=user.id)
     db.session.add(micropost)
     db.session.commit()
示例#8
0
文件: base.py 项目: ddparker/lms
    def setUp(self):
        db.create_all()
        studentUser = Student(email='*****@*****.**',
                              password='******')
        db.session.add(studentUser)
        teacherUser = Teacher(email='*****@*****.**',
                              password='******')
        db.session.add(teacherUser)
        teacherUserTwo = Teacher(email='*****@*****.**',
                                 password='******')
        db.session.add(teacherUserTwo)
        adminUser = Admin(
            email='*****@*****.**',
            password='******',
        )
        db.session.add(adminUser)
        db.session.commit()

        self.client.post('/login',
                         data=dict(email='*****@*****.**',
                                   password='******',
                                   confirm='teacher_user'),
                         follow_redirects=True)
示例#9
0
 def setUp(self):
     db.create_all()
示例#10
0
def init_db():
    """ Initialize the database."""
    db.drop_all()
    db.create_all()
    create_users()
示例#11
0
def create_db():
    """Creates the db tables."""
    db.create_all()
示例#12
0
 def setUp(self):
     db.create_all()
     db.session.commit()
示例#13
0
def create_db():
    db.create_all()
示例#14
0
 def setUp(self):
     db.create_all(bind='agwallet')
示例#15
0
 def setUp(self):
     db.create_all()
     user = User(username="******", password="******", admin=True)
     db.session.add(user)
     db.session.commit()
示例#16
0
def create_db():
    """Creates the db tables."""
    db.create_all()
示例#17
0
def create_db():
    """Creates the db tables."""
    click.echo('Testing the database table creation...')
    db.create_all()
                        'workers': workers
                    }

                def load(self):
                    return app

            FlaskApplication().run()


manager.add_command("runserver", GunicornServer(host='0.0.0.0', port=8000))
# manager.add_command("runserver", Server(host='0.0.0.0', port='8000'))
# migrations
manager.add_command('db', MigrateCommand)


@manager.command
def create_db():
    """Creates the db tables."""
    db.create_all()


@manager.command
def drop_db():
    """Drops the db tables."""
    db.drop_all()


if __name__ == '__main__':
    db.create_all()
    manager.run()
示例#19
0
 def setUp(self):
     db.create_all()
     user = User(email="*****@*****.**", password="******")
     db.session.add(user)
     db.session.commit()
示例#20
0
def create_db():
    db.drop_all()
    db.create_all()
    db.session.commit()
示例#21
0
def create_db():
    """Creates database."""
    db.create_all()
示例#22
0
def create_db():
    """Membuat table"""
    db.create_all()
示例#23
0
 def setUp(self):
     db.create_all()
     db.session.commit()